Message type: E = Error
Message class: ICL_SC - FS-CM: Messages for Benefits/Services/Fees Catalogs
Message number: 027
Message text: Active items for catalog &1 still exist

ICL_SC027
- Active items for catalog &1 still exist ?The SAP error message ICL_SC027 indicates that there are still active items in a specific catalog (denoted by &1) that prevent certain operations from being completed. This error typically arises in the context of SAP's Insurance Contract Management (ICM) or similar modules where catalogs are used to manage items or entries.
Cause:
The error occurs when you attempt to perform an action (like deleting or archiving a catalog) while there are still active items associated with that catalog. Active items could be contracts, claims, or any other entries that are linked to the catalog in question.
Solution:
To resolve the error, you need to identify and handle the active items associated with the catalog. Here are the steps you can take:
Identify Active Items:
- Use transaction codes or reports to list the active items associated with the catalog. You may need to check the specific tables or use standard SAP reports to find these items.
Review Active Items:
- Analyze the active items to determine if they can be closed, archived, or deleted. This may involve checking the status of contracts or claims linked to the catalog.
Close or Archive Items:
- If the active items are no longer needed, you can proceed to close or archive them according to your business processes. Ensure that you follow the correct procedures for closing or archiving items in your SAP system.
Retry the Operation:
- Once all active items have been handled, retry the operation that triggered the error message.
Consult Documentation:
- If you are unsure about how to handle specific items, consult your organization's documentation or SAP help resources for guidance on managing catalogs and active items.
